I just bought a Series 7 Samsung Notebook. I am extremely frustrated that I am unable to find the right configuration to connect the micro-DVI (aka "monitor port") on my notebook to my LG monitor; which has a standard female HDMI port.
So, I think I need either one of the 2 options:
1) A 3-4 foot cable with a micro-DVI male connector (for my notebook) and a male HDMI connector (for my monitor), or
2) An adapter with a micro-DVI male connector with a female HDMI connector (on a cable connected to my monitor)
